Embroidery Designer Notes

Before using the Vintage Robin Floral 20oz Tumbler Wrap in a project, I recommend a few practical steps. First, test the design on scrap fabric to check how it stitches and how the thread colors interact with the fabric texture. If you’re unsure about the thread color contrast, try printing a black-and-white mockup to visualize how it will look on different backgrounds.

Review the stitch density and confirm the hoop size required to accommodate the design fully. This ensures that the stitching remains even and precise. Also, inspect small details closely, as they can be lost during the embroidery process, especially on larger hoops.

Finally, always check the licensing terms before selling finished items or digital products. While the Vintage Robin Floral 20oz Tumbler Wrap is a great asset for personal and commercial embroidery projects, confirming usage rights is essential for any craft business or Etsy seller.
